Detailed Timeline

19 Aug 1883Mary Elizabeth Bridgen was born at Whittington, Lichfield, Staffordshire.
dau of James Bridgen & Sarh Ann Kempster.1
Oct 1883Her birth was registered in Lichfield R.D., England, in the 1883 OND quarter.5
12 Mar 1907Mary Elizabeth Bridgen, daughter of James Bridgen and Sarah Ann Kempster, married John Thomas Albion, son of John William Albion and Isabella Grimshaw, at Luzerne, Pennsylvania, USA.2
22 Aug 1908Her daughter Margaret Isabel Albion was born at Doorrance, Luzerne, Pennsylvania, USA.6,7
8 Jan 1910Her daughter Dorothy Neta Albion was born at Wilkinsburg, Allegheny, Pennsylvania, USA.8
15 Apr 1910Mary Elizabeth Albion appeared as Wife in the 1910 census in the household of John Thomas Albion at Kingston, Luzerne, Pennsylvania, USA.
Age 26 , married 3 years, 2 children, both alive , born England ; Immigrated 1907.
Household included:- Margaret Isabel Albion and Dorothy Neta Albion.9
5 Feb 1911Her son John William Albion was born at Nelson, Lancashire.10
2 Apr 1911Mary Elizabeth Albion appeared as Wife in the 1911 census in the household of John Thomas Albion at 121, Southfield St, Nelson, Lancashire.
Age 27 , married 4 years; 3 children, 3 alive , born Whittington, Staffs.
Household included:- Margaret Isabel Albion, Dorothy Neta Albion and John William Albion.11
1 Jun 1913Her son, John William Albion, died Edmonton, Alberta, Canada , Son of J.T. & M.E. Albion.12
4 Jan 1914Her son James Leach Albion was born at Beverly, Alberta, Canada .13
1 Jun 1916Mary Elizabeth Albion appeared as Wife in the 1916 census in the household of John Thomas Albion at Beverly, Alberta, Canada .
Age 33 , married , born England ; Immigrated 1913, Religion:Episcopalian.
Household included:- Margaret Isabel Albion, Dorothy Neta Albion and James Leach Albion.14
1 Jul 1920Her son Thomas Grimshaw Albion was born at Canada .15,16
1 Jun 1921Mary Elizabeth Albion appeared as Wife in the 1921 census in the household of John Thomas Albion at 3805, Alberta Ave, Beverly, Edmonton, Alberta, Canada .
Age 37 , Married , born England ; Immigrated:1905, Religion:C of E.
Household included:- James Leach Albion, Thomas Grimshaw Albion, Margaret Isabel Albion, Dorothy Neta Albion, John Everson and Beatrice Everson.
1922Her daughter Betty A Albion was born.
9 Oct 1930Her daughter, Margaret Isabel Albion, married Carl Robert Saare at Trinity United Church, Nelson, British Columbia, Canada .7
16 Sep 1933Her daughter, Dorothy Neta Albion, married Arthur Burrough Fenwick at Victoria, British Columbia, Canada .
17 Sep 1938Mary Elizabeth Albion was on the passenger list of Letitia (Cunard White Star Ltd), from Liverpool, to Quebec & Montreal, with address c/o Mrs Bridgen, Kings Bromley, Burton-on-Trent, Staffordshire. age 55, Housewife, not accompanied by husband.17
4 Apr 1946Her daughter, Dorothy Nita Fenwick, died Victoria, British Columbia, Canada , Ref: 005406; Age 36, married; born Wilkinsburg, Pennsylvania 08 Jan 1910; spouse: Arthur Burrows Fenwick; Father: John Thomas Albion; Mother: Mary Elizabeth Bridgen.3
13 Jan 1958Her husband, John died Saanich, British Columbia, Canada , Male; 75; married; birth 6 Jan 1883 Lancashire, England; father: William Albion, mother: Isabelle Grimshaw; Spouse: Mary Elizabeth Bridgen.18,4
25 Apr 1973Mary Elizabeth Albion died at Colwood, Victoria, British Columbia, Canada .
Age 89; Widowed; born 19/Aug/1883, England; Father:James Bridgen; Mother: Sarah Ann Kempster; Spouse: John Thomas Albion.3,4
